Transaction 2af6db391ebe5ef8f0e85e18c66a41523259ec185f9e0593108ad4619f33c432
1 Input
1 Output
-
2af6db391ebe5ef8f0e85e18c66a41523259ec185f9e0593108ad4619f33c432:0
- value
- 298540
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02a37f4f1a1af0a5e2b0daf7a534970fc7178373 OP_EQUAL
- address
- 31vy8vFrRhyf1c6asSP8RXvVs394DePV6N